Du (督) means 'to supervise' or 'to inspect'. It implies leadership and oversight. The surname is very rare and carries a sense of authority.

Herkunft & Geschichte
Derived from the official title Du, a supervisor of military or civil affairs. During the Zhou and Han dynasties, some officials adopted Du as their surname.
